Area Coordinator
CoverSafe operates in the automatic pool cover industry, specializing in the installation, service, repair, and replacement of automatic pool cover systems. The organization addresses the challenge of delivering reliable, high-quality pool cover solutions nationwide through a growing network of service locations. It combines national resources with strong local teams committed to providing an exceptional customer experience.
About the role
The Area Coordinator plays a central role in managing daily service operations within a growing service area. This position coordinates schedules, resolves operational challenges, and maintains communication among customers, technicians, builders, and internal teams to ensure service commitments are fulfilled efficiently and professionally.
Responsibilities
- Manage a high volume of customer interactions through phone calls and email.
- Coordinate service and installation schedules while balancing customer needs, technician availability, geography, and priorities.
- Create and maintain accurate customer profiles, service orders, payments, and job details.
- Prepare quotes and explain products, warranties, maintenance plans, and service options.
- Address service issues, communicate schedule changes, and handle difficult customer conversations professionally.
- Follow up on open jobs, customer concerns, invoices, and outstanding commitments through resolution.
- Build strong relationships with customers, pool builders, technicians, and internal teams.
- Support business-to-business relationships and participate in meetings with prospective customers.
